The red wine Solare IGT, vintage 2011 from the winery Capannelle has been rated in 2017 by Othmar Kiem with 93 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Sangiovese from the region Tuscany in Italy.
Tasting Notes
Brightening, shiny ruby with a garnet hue. Compact, dense nose with lush notes of raspberry, cherry and pomegranate, finely marked. Swings on the palate, showing lots of ripe fruits, nuances of cherry and raspberry, opens with lots of finely meshed, polished tannins, juicy and long.
